Proposed release schedule for YP 2.7 timeframe.  We discussed and agreed these were reasonable.

Milestone       Start YMD       Cutoff YMD      Release YMD     Working Days
YP 2.4.4        2018/6/12       2018/11/5       2018/11/16      146
YP 2.5.2        2018/8/16       2018/11/19      2018/11/30      95
YP 2.7 M1       2018/10/29      2018/12/10      2018/12/21      42
YP 2.7 M2       2018/12/10      2019/01/21      2019/02/01      42
YP 2.6.1        2018/10/26      2019/01/07      2019/01/18      59
YP 2.7 M3       2019/01/21      2019/02/25      2019/03/08      35
YP 2.7 M4       2019/02/25      2019/04/01      2019/04/26      35
YP 2.5.3        2018/11/19      2019/05/10      2019/05/21      161
YP 2.6.2        2019/02/15      2019/05/24      2019/06/04      130

Discussed testing numbering scheme. The current numbers map to the Testopia test case, but we are getting rid of Testopia, so the current numbers don’t have good meaning anymore.

Discussed that a new patch Richard has sent, will break up the ptest tests into individual test and give individual results for each test. Do we want to separate endurance/stress tests from functional tests.  Currently they are either disabled or not.  Currently no capability exists to make these tests just occasional tests, not on or off.

Note: that in YP 2.7 and later, most manual testing will not happen until some level of automation is developed to do this testing.

YP 2.6 M4 rc1 is in QA, 95% completed, and the current status can be viewed at: https://wiki.yoctoproject.org/wiki/index.php?title=WW44_-_2018-10-30_-_Full_Test_Cycle_2.6_M4_RC1

Discussed with the number of CVE’s that have come out since YP 2.6 was built, do we want to do an rc2.  Decided to release  and add known CVE’s to the release notes.

Discussed the transition of QA from Intel to the community.  Progress is being made.

Discussed the length of time for QA, it was 3-4 days and is now more like 2 weeks.

Discussed bisecting poky, need to validate it is still able to be done. Randy will do so.

Ideas for 2.7:
•       Python 3.7 [RP, Ross, Alejandro]
•       Perl recipe cleanup/upgrade (5.28.0)? [RP] - work in progress here https://git.yoctoproject.org/cgit/cgit.cgi/poky-contrib/log/?h=akanavin/perl-sanity (AlexK)
•       systemd default for poky, needs autobuilder changes. [RP, Kai Kang]
•       Other poky specific config to nodistro?
•       Revise autobuilder test matrix [RP]
o       Ptest
o       Kernel
o       Add multiconfig buildset to AB
o       meta-cgl?
o       meta-oe?
o       YP plat member layers (intel/TI)
•       Revise release artifacts [RP]
•       Capability to run ‘make check’ using qemu user-mode for all packages? [Ross]
•       NFS rootfs in test automation {AK}
•       Sstate Hash equivalence (don’t rebuild on gcc patch) {Joshua Watt}
•       Switch to memres bitbake by default? [RP]
•       Rust? [Ross]
•       qemuarm rename to qemuarmv5 and change to v7 as default {Jon Mason}
•       Switch qemuarm to qemu -m virt rather than versatilepb {Jon Mason}
•       Containers: Agree on what belongs in oe-core vs other layers [Randy]
•       Virgl support in qemu {AlexK} (JaMa is now upstreaming this from webos, I believe)
•       Multiconfig SDK [Alejandro]
